Abstract
Experimental data of metallographic and x-ray diffraction studies of the surface layer of various grades of steels subjected to electro-mechanical processing (EMO) with dynamic (shock) application of the deformation force are presented. The influence of the carbon content in steel on the formation of the structure, microhardness and depth of hardening of the surface layer obtained in the field of pulsed temperature-force action is considered.
